Default Oil warning on start up

Wondered if anyone could help?

Every morning on starting my 1.6s Audi A3 (2000) or starting after resting for a while (e.g. all day at work) the oil warning light flashes and beeps then goes off after travelling half a mile or so. If I start the car again not long after driving to work, say, then it doesn't happen again on start-up. Engine sounds OK, and local garage has suggested maybe a flush out and oil change. Would welcome any input, maybe somebody has had the same problem?
